The National Weather Service issued an air stagnation advisory at 12:27 p.m. on Thursday in effect until Monday at 4 a.m. for Oregon Lower Treasure Valley as well as Baker and Malheur counties.
The weather service states to prepare for, "An extended period of stagnant air, with light winds and little vertical mixing. This is due to an inversion near the surface that will continue to trap pollutants."
